I see this as a dedicated airport lounge within Cape Town International Airport . It's designed to offer a comfortable and productive space for travelers before their flights, away from the general terminal bustle.
Why people come here
Travelers typically visit for a more relaxed pre-flight experience. It's a space to unwind, catch up on work, or grab a bite to eat and a drink before boarding, providing an enhanced waiting environment.

Tips for a smoother experience
To ensure a smoother experience, I suggest checking your access eligibility beforehand. This lounge typically caters to specific airline passengers, premium cardholders, or those with lounge membership programs like Priority Pass. It's also wise to verify opening hours, as these can vary.
Practical info
I note that SLOW Lounges are generally located airside, meaning you'll need to have passed through security to access them. The specific location within Cape Town International Airport is usually well signposted after security.
